Unknown Gunmen Attack Ebonyi Community Meeting in Anambra, 10 Killed, 9 Injured (Video)

In what can only be described as a night of terror, unknown gunmen opened fire at a peaceful community gathering in Ogboji, Orumba South LGA of Anambra State, killing 10 people and leaving 9 others injured, according to a NewsVista reporter.

The attack occurred on Monday evening, June 30, during a monthly meeting of Ebonyi indigenes living in Anambra. Eyewitnesses say the gunmen arrived in two SUVs and demanded the meeting’s minutes book before suddenly spraying bullets at the unsuspecting attendees.

“It was a peaceful welfare meeting,” said Augustine Odom, chairman of the Ebonyi community in Ogboji. “Then chaos broke out. It was brutal.”

Police spokesperson SP Tochukwu Ikenga confirmed the tragedy, stating that the bodies have been deposited in a morgue and security personnel have taken over the area. Investigations are ongoing.

The president of non-indigenes in Anambra, Chigozie Nweke, condemned the incident and urged Governor Chukwuma Soludo and security agencies to act swiftly. “This tragedy has left our community devastated,” he said.

While some social media reports claim up to 13 deaths, police maintain the official figure is 10. The motive remains unknown, with theories ranging from internal rifts to enforcement of sit-at-home orders.

A disturbing video of the aftermath has gone viral, showing lifeless bodies scattered at the meeting venue — a sight that has plunged the Ebonyi diaspora into mourning.
